Eli Andrews is about to introduce the CSRA to a unique pizza concept you won’t find at Pizza Hut or Domino’s.
Andrews will launch a Kono Pizza food truck on Friday, Jan. 27 from 4:30 p.m. to 7:30 p.m. in the Crawford Creek neighborhood in Evans. Unlike traditional slices, Kono’s pizza is served in a cone imported from Italy, which is where he discovered it.
“You hold it like an ice cream cone,” he said. “Everybody thinks it’s a unique idea.”
Andrews said the cones are much less messy to eat at outdoor events than regular pizza and don’t even require a plate.
After the grand opening, Andrews plans to take the truck to various locations, such as Amazon and the VA Medical Center in downtown Augusta. He will also rent it out for special events and already has several booked for February and March.

Kono Pizza, which was founded in Italy in 2004, came to the U.S. in 2013. The company has more than 130 franchise locations in 20 countries.
Prior to going into the food truck business, he worked in the restaurant industry for 22 years.
“I’m really excited about bringing it to Augusta,” Andrews said. “I think it’s going to make people happy.”
